Transaction 2683cb255f96a15775f08d8d15b686cc056a13e9fb1fd3484c9b22cdb6ecf315
1 Input
1 Output
-
2683cb255f96a15775f08d8d15b686cc056a13e9fb1fd3484c9b22cdb6ecf315:0
- value
- 173699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a2b2fe2c571103d249390d0f325892f1428bfe OP_EQUAL
- address
- 3DRBKdqo7aNVPtWS7GkU7YfRKuLYHpcWhq